Default Does an aftermarket pulley...

on the S/C Void the entire powertrain warranty? or just the S/C warranty?

Nothing, ever, ever , ever voids the powertrain warranty. They can refuse to cover a particular issue if they prove your mod caused it. That is it. A million threads about this.

The SC warranty, if I remember correctly, specifically states that if the unit is tampered with it will void the warranty. In that case, they CAN void the SC warranty itself if you remove the tamper proof cap.
